This sound comes from Taco Bell advertising and became widely recognized online because the bell chime is so short and easy to drop into edits. Over time, creators turned it into a reaction-style audio cue for food jokes, sudden reveals, and ironic endings. It stays popular because listeners identify it almost instantly, even when it appears for less than two seconds. In meme culture, it often fills the same role as a buzzer or a quick sting that marks the exact beat of the joke.
